mileage on tires?

Post by Smrf on Mon Jan 05, 2009 11:30 pm

Was wondering what kind of mileage people were getting with the Tow-Pac provided tires and what brand is good for a replacement?

I have the 8" MiniTrike...and am at 2600 miles currently...so just do researching before I need them.

I have heard on other forums that you can get replacement tires at Wal Mart. I was looking in the tire department there recently and they had some that sure looked to be right. I didn't have the "numbers" with me so I can't say for sure. I know the heavier bikes are only getting about 2500 miles, but your Burgman (?) should do better than that, as it already has. The tires I saw there were in the $40 range INCLUDING the wheel.

Update: Since I wrote this, we have had the tow pac on two road trips. A total of 3200 miles and we still have some good tread on the tow pac's tires. The tow pac is on a Honda VT600/VLX and on both rides I would say she was pushing the load limits for the bike.
